Best Calimesa 糖心原创s (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 2 private schools serving 317 students in Calimesa, CA (there are , serving 1,078 public students). 23% of all K-12 students in Calimesa, CA are educated in private schools (compared to the CA state average of 10%).
The top-ranked private school in Calimesa, CA is Mesa Grande Academy.
The average acceptance rate is 80%, which is lower than the California private school average acceptance rate of 81%.
50% of private schools in Calimesa, CA are religiously affiliated (most commonly Seventh Day Adventist).
